Output 85759e74adc95f717f8cfcfe96639481d76f1b87d1c78c0cba74b4116ef4e3e1:0

value
104094
script pubkey
OP_0 OP_PUSHBYTES_20 8d85cad415d0af7674fc3a42f309e0e0992f851d
address
bc1q3kzu44q46zhhva8u8fp0xz0quzvjlpgadkcs03
transaction
85759e74adc95f717f8cfcfe96639481d76f1b87d1c78c0cba74b4116ef4e3e1
confirmations
144330
spent
true